Position Type Direct Hire Job Description Structural Design Engineer on-site in San Antonio TX is currently available through Belcan at one of the leading aerospace manufacturers. To be considered for this role you will have a bachelors degree in mechanical Aerospace Industrial or similar Engineering degrees and five to ten years of experience designing aerospace structures and or as a manufacturing engineer on fixed wing aircraft. Experience in Catia V5 and Enovia LCA are strongly preferred. You will be working on site supporting the build of VIP commercial derivative aircraft. This position is a great fit for someone with a mind for design but prefers to be on the action of being on the line as opposed to sitting at a desk all day.

Job Duties Use CATIA V5 to interpret engineering design for Shipside issues. This support effort shall be from now through the entire production build to aircraft delivery and includes but is not limited to the following Representing the design engineering organization to interpret engineering drawings and provide clarification on engineering intent to mechanics operations leaders liaisonmanufacturing industrial engineering quality and program management. Providing cross-team engineering integration and drives the design maturity through development modification and test phases of the major aircraft modification. Monitoring overall build and sequence for alignment with design intent and providing technical recommendations for decisions related to the re-sequencing of the jobs work-breakdown structure WBS and precedence network. Assisting in rapid execution of engineering drawing revisions as a response to production build. Supporting mechanics with engineering input for clarifications andor improvements. Supporting PRR build integration and impact assessments. Communicating and executing engineering prioritization within the IPT zones. Leading research of technical operational and quality issues and recommends engineering solutions.

Deliverables Interpretations and clarification of engineering drawings for all parties on changes Recommendations on re-sequencing jobs WBS and precedence on design changes Clarification and improvements for mechanics directions and procedures Recommendations on engineering solutions for technical operational and quality issues
